Mbappe’s Brace Lifts Real Madrid to La Liga Summit with 2-1 Win Over Villarreal
Kylian Mbappe delivered a match-winning performance as Real Madrid battled back to secure a 2-1 victory over Villarreal, moving them three points clear at the top of La Liga.
Early Setback and Quick Response
Villarreal took an early seventh-minute lead when Alex Baena’s corner was deflected by Aurelien Tchouameni, allowing Juan Foyth to capitalize from close range.
Madrid, however, responded just 10 minutes later. After Brahim Diaz’s shot was blocked, Mbappe reacted quickest, slotting home from close range to level the score.
The French superstar struck again six minutes later, converting Lucas Vazquez’s through ball with a composed finish for his 20th La Liga goal of the season.
Missed Hat-Trick and Ancelotti’s Frustration
Mbappe had a chance to complete his hat-trick in the second half after latching onto a Vinicius Jr pass, but the goal was ruled out for offside.
Following the match, Carlo Ancelotti voiced his frustration over the tight schedule, referencing their grueling Champions League shootout victory against Atletico Madrid just three days prior.
Title Race Heats Up
With the win, Real Madrid now sits at 60 points, three ahead of Barcelona, who have a game in hand after their fixture against Osasuna was postponed. Barça face third-placed Atletico Madrid on Sunday, adding further intrigue to the title race.
